Advantages of Using an Exercise Cycle
Exercise cycles supply a plethora of advantages, making them an outstanding option for both newbies and skilled athletes. Below is a thorough list of these benefits:
| Benefit | Description |
|---|---|
| Low Impact Exercise | Unlike running or other high-impact activities, biking places less stress on the joints, making it ideal for people with joint concerns or injuries. |
| Cardiovascular Health | Routine cycling enhances heart health by enhancing the heart muscle, reducing blood pressure, and increasing total endurance. |
| Muscle Tone and Strength | Biking works significant muscle groups, including the quadriceps, hamstrings, glutes, and calves, assisting to tone and reinforce these locations. |
| Weight Management | A reliable tool for burning calories, biking can assist with weight reduction when combined with a well balanced diet. |
| Convenience | An exercise cycle can be used inside your home, enabling workouts regardless of climate condition. |
| Versatility | Numerous exercise cycles include adjustable resistance levels, making them suitable for users of all physical fitness levels, from newbies to sophisticated bicyclists. |
| Mental Health Benefits | Exercise releases endorphins, which can lower stress and promote a favorable mood. Routine biking can help enhance psychological wellness. |
| Home entertainment Options | Numerous modern exercise cycles come geared up with Bluetooth speakers, screens for streaming, or apps for interactive exercises, making exercising more enjoyable. |
Kinds Of Exercise Cycles
Exercise cycles can be found in numerous designs and styles, each catering to various choices and workout regimens. Here are the main types:
1. Upright Bikes
- Description: Similar to a traditional bicycle, users keep an upright position.
- Best For: Users seeking to replicate outdoor cycling and focusing on cardiovascular fitness.
2. Recumbent Bikes
- Description: These bikes have a larger seat and back support, allowing users to sit in a reclined position.
- Best For: Those looking for comfort, people with back concerns, and older grownups.
3. Spin Bikes
- Description: Designed for high-intensity workouts, spin bikes generally have a much heavier flywheel and allow for different standing positions.
- Best For: Fitness lovers who delight in spin classes or high-performance cycling.
4. Folding Bikes
- Description: Compact models that can be folded for storage, perfect for those with limited area.
- Best For: Apartment dwellers or anyone trying to find a portable exercise alternative.
| Type of Exercise Cycle | Secret Features |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|---|
| Upright Bike | Lightweight, compact | Simulates outdoor cycling | Less comfy |
| Recumbent Bike | Larger seat, back assistance | Comfy for long trips | Uses up more area |
| Spin Bike | Heavy flywheel | Intense workouts, adjustable resistance | Not always comfy |
| Folding Bike | Space-saving design | Portable, simple to save | May lack stability in some designs |
Picking the Right Exercise Cycle
Choosing the right exercise cycle depends on individual preferences, workout objectives, and budget plan. Here are some aspects to consider:
- Space Availability: Determine the space you have for your exercise cycle. If you have actually limited area, consider a folding bike.
- Exercise Goals: Are you looking for a low-intensity exercise or something more intense? If you choose high-intensity training, a spin bike might be the finest choice.
- Budget: Exercise cycles been available in various rate ranges. Set a spending plan and try to find designs that meet your requirements without exceeding it.
- Comfort: Test out different kinds of bikes to discover one that feels comfy. Look for designs with adjustable seats and handlebars.
- Features: Consider additional features such as heart rate screens, Bluetooth connectivity, and integrated workout programs.
Table: Factors to Consider When Choosing an Exercise Cycle
| Element | Considerations |
|---|---|
| Space | Size of the bike, area for use |
| Workout Goals | Intensity of exercises, kind of biking |
| Budget plan | Cost variety, guarantee alternatives |
| Comfort | Seat quality, adjustability |
| Features | Monitors, connectivity, resistance settings |
Security and Considerations
While exercise cycles are usually safe for many users, there are some essential pointers to remember to ensure optimal security:
- Proper Setup: Adjust the seat height so that your knees are somewhat bent at the bottom of the pedal stroke.
- Warm-Up and Cool Down: Always begin with a warm-up and end with a cool down to prevent injury.
- Stay Hydrated: Drink water before, during, and after your workout to remain hydrated.
- Listen to Your Body: If you feel any discomfort, stop and assess your form. Seek advice from an expert if required.
